Continue ReadingWith Tropical Storm Isaac bearing down on the City of New Orleans, the Saints relocated to another training facility. The Saints were given the day off Monday to allow for the evacuation of their families and then the team flew to Cincinnati that night. They will practice there Tuesday and then hold a walk-through Wednesday morning before flying to Tennessee later that afternoon.

Continue ReadingThe San Diego Chargers don’t even need to be healthy to win and cover spreads during the preseason. While that probably won’t carry over to the regular season, the Chargers did improve to 3-0 SU and ATS this year with a 12-10 victory at Minnesota last Friday. The spread for that matchup opened as a PK but closed at -4.5 in favor of the Vikings because of the myriad inactives for San Diego.

Continue ReadingAfter a poor offensive showing against Green Bay last Thursday, the Bengals might decide to send out their starters for a quarter against the Colts. Cincinnati played its offensive starters into the third quarter last week but they only produced a pair of field goals. On one possession, they had a first-and-goal from the 1-yard line but couldn’t punch it in.
